We clean public stairwells and stair towers to remove grime, odors, and biohazards for Western Washington facilities.
Public stairwells collect grime, spills, and biohazards that create odors, slip hazards, and sanitation concerns in enclosed spaces. Our crews wash treads, landings, and walls with disinfecting solutions and controlled pressure suited to confined, often ventilation-limited areas. Wash water is captured and handled to meet discharge requirements, and biohazards are addressed with appropriate protocols and protective equipment. Recurring service keeps these frequently overlooked spaces safe and sanitary for daily public use.
